Born in Haarlem, Verspronck was probably a pupil of his father Cornelis Engelbrechtsz. (c.1574-1650) and possibly Frans Hals. He regularly borrowed Hals’s poses but adapted these to form his own distinct style. His oeuvre consists of approximately one hundred works, most of which are portraits of the citizens of Haarlem or those who were closely connected to the city.
